Day 5: Dry Ridge, KY

Today was full of excitement! I headed out of Indiana and into Ohio before taking the Anderson Ferry across the Ohio River into Kentucky. This ferry is only a bit larger than the Cave in Rock Ferry and has a captain portion on one side. Instead of turning the whole boat around to go back and forth, the captain portion is hinged and partially separates from the passengers each time it changes direction.
